Dr. Supap Kirtsaeng.

Kirtsaeng engaged in the importation and resale of textbooks in order to pay for his educational expenses. This was profitable for him because the price difference between the U.S. Edition and the International Edition of essentially the same book.

Today, many students participate in textbook sharing in order to defray the astronomical cost of U.S. textbooks. U.S. Textbook prices have risen 812% since 1978, and even adjusting for inflation the price has tripled. Some professors and students are also experimenting with free open-access textbooks.
